RONALD BOA MILLER, JR.
Ronald "Ron" Miller grew up in Mobile, Alabama. He holds degrees from the University of Mobile, University of South Alabama and Birmingham School of Law.
Ron began his career serving others as a Registered Nurse. In nursing school, he was among the ranks of rare scholars who achieved a perfect scholastic grade average of 4.0. Upon completing nursing school, he worked as a critical care and ER Registered Nurse.
After years of working as an R.N., Ron attended law school. During law school, he served as President of his school’s chapter of the American Trial Lawyers Association. Ron also participated in numerous mock trial competitions. As a result of his dedication, he was selected to serve as lead counsel for his school’s trial team. As lead counsel, he successfully led his team to victory against other trial teams from throughout the United States. In addition to his academic and extracurricular responsibilities, Ron worked for the prestigious law firm of Heninger Garrison Davis, LLC, where he served as law clerk and lead medical consultant to the Honorable Stephen D. Heninger, Esq.
Following his graduation from law school, Ron returned to Mobile and worked for a large firm where he handled a wide variety of complex legal matters, most notably a mass tort settlement which resulted in millions of dollars in compensation for victims injured by a prescription drug. Thereafter, Ron established Miller Law Firm, LLC.
Because of his background and experience in healthcare, Ron is frequently called upon by other attorneys and law firms for assistance with medical issues. He has been involved in litigation against numerous large corporations, including: Merck & Co., Inc., Solvay Pharmaceuticals, Eli Lilly & Company, Baxter International, Inc., Wyeth Pharmaceuticals, Wal-Mart, Janssen Pharmaceuticals, GlaxoSmithKline, Medtronic, Boston Scientific, Pfizer, Bayer, Ortho McNeil Pharmaceuticals, C.R. Bard, Davol Inc., Tyco International and U.S. Surgical.
Ron is married and has two children. When not practicing law, he devotes his free time as a mentor for underprivileged children. He also serves as a volunteer for children suffering from chronic medical conditions.
